Understanding Zonal Irrigation

Zonal irrigation is a highly efficient method of watering landscapes, gardens, and lawns by dividing the area into distinct zones. Each zone can be managed independently, allowing for tailored irrigation strategies that cater to the specific needs of different plants and soil types. This approach not only conserves water but also promotes healthier plant growth by ensuring that each zone receives the appropriate amount of moisture. The key to successful zonal irrigation lies in understanding the unique requirements of each zone, including factors such as plant type, sun exposure, and soil composition. By implementing a zonal irrigation system, homeowners and landscapers can achieve optimal results while minimizing waste.

Benefits of Zonal Irrigation

The advantages of zonal irrigation are numerous and significant. First and foremost, it allows for precise control over water distribution, which is crucial in preventing overwatering or underwatering. Different plants have varying water needs; for instance, succulents require far less water than lush, leafy plants. By segmenting the landscape into zones, each with its own irrigation schedule, you can ensure that every plant thrives. Additionally, zonal irrigation systems can be automated, making it easier to manage watering schedules without manual intervention. This automation not only saves time but also reduces the likelihood of human error, leading to more consistent watering practices. Furthermore, zonal irrigation contributes to water conservation efforts, as it minimizes runoff and evaporation losses, making it an environmentally friendly choice.

Components of a Zonal Irrigation System

A well-designed zonal irrigation system consists of several key components that work together to deliver water efficiently. The primary elements include a water source, distribution pipes, valves, and emitters or sprinklers. The water source can be a municipal supply, a well, or a rainwater harvesting system. Distribution pipes transport water from the source to various zones, while valves control the flow of water to each zone. Emitters, such as drip lines or spray heads, are responsible for delivering water directly to the plants. Additionally, a timer or smart irrigation controller can be integrated into the system to automate watering schedules based on weather conditions and soil moisture levels. Understanding these components is essential for anyone looking to implement a zonal irrigation system effectively.

Planning Your Zonal Irrigation Layout

Effective planning is crucial for a successful zonal irrigation system. Start by assessing your landscape and identifying the different zones based on plant types, sun exposure, and soil conditions. For example, you might have a zone for sun-loving flowers, another for shade-tolerant plants, and a separate area for vegetable gardening. Once you have defined your zones, sketch a layout that includes the placement of pipes, valves, and emitters. Consider the water pressure and flow rate in your area to ensure that each zone receives adequate coverage. It’s also important to account for future growth; as plants mature, their water needs may change, so flexibility in your design can be beneficial. By taking the time to plan your zonal irrigation layout carefully, you can create a system that meets the needs of your landscape both now and in the future.

Installation of Zonal Irrigation Systems

Installing a zonal irrigation system can be a rewarding project that enhances the health of your landscape. Begin by gathering all necessary materials, including pipes, valves, emitters, and connectors. Dig trenches for the distribution pipes, ensuring they are deep enough to prevent damage from surface activities. Lay the pipes according to your planned layout, connecting them to the water source and installing valves at the beginning of each zone. Once the main lines are in place, install the emitters or sprinklers, ensuring they are positioned to provide optimal coverage for the plants in each zone. After installation, conduct a thorough test of the system to check for leaks and ensure that each zone is receiving the correct amount of water. Proper installation is key to the long-term success of your zonal irrigation system.

Maintenance of Zonal Irrigation Systems

Regular maintenance is essential to keep your zonal irrigation system functioning efficiently. Start by inspecting the system for any signs of wear or damage, such as cracked pipes or clogged emitters. Cleaning the emitters regularly helps prevent blockages that can disrupt water flow. Additionally, check the valves to ensure they are operating correctly and replace any that are malfunctioning. Seasonal adjustments may also be necessary; as the weather changes, so too should your watering schedule. During hot summer months, you may need to increase watering frequency, while in cooler months, you can reduce it. By staying proactive with maintenance, you can extend the lifespan of your zonal irrigation system and ensure it continues to meet the needs of your landscape.

Smart Technology in Zonal Irrigation

The integration of smart technology into zonal irrigation systems has revolutionized the way we manage landscape watering. Smart controllers can be programmed to adjust watering schedules based on real-time weather data, soil moisture levels, and even plant growth stages. This technology not only enhances efficiency but also promotes water conservation by preventing unnecessary watering during rainy periods. Some systems even allow for remote monitoring and control via smartphone apps, providing users with the flexibility to manage their irrigation from anywhere. By embracing smart technology, homeowners can optimize their zonal irrigation systems for maximum effectiveness while minimizing their environmental impact.

Common Mistakes to Avoid in Zonal Irrigation

While zonal irrigation offers many benefits, there are common pitfalls that can undermine its effectiveness. One frequent mistake is failing to properly assess the water needs of different plants, leading to overwatering or underwatering. Another issue is neglecting to account for changes in plant growth; as plants mature, their water requirements may shift, necessitating adjustments to the irrigation schedule. Additionally, improper installation can result in uneven water distribution, leaving some areas dry while others are oversaturated. To avoid these mistakes, take the time to research the specific needs of your plants, regularly monitor the performance of your system, and be willing to make adjustments as necessary. By being mindful of these common errors, you can ensure the success of your zonal irrigation system.
